The right cable marker can be installed efficiently, stays in place in the real environment and remains readable during service. Select the product format for the installation workflow, not purchasing price alone.
Closed sleeves normally need to be threaded on and therefore suit pre-termination installation. Openable or cable-tie carriers can often be retrofitted. Tags provide space for longer text but need room. Check cable diameter rather than nominal cable type alone, especially where a project includes several sizes. For choosing cable markers for an installation, the assignment team should therefore separate information that identifies the asset, information that guides the user and details that belong only in documentation. Start at the intended location: register viewing distance, lighting, access and what happens during service. A simple site photograph with dimensions makes the discussion concrete.

Surface, method and fixing
Text orientation and repetition affect readability around the cable. Also evaluate cold flexibility, heat, oil, UV and cleaning from product data. Moving cables need particular attention to bending and abrasion. A marker must not create a sharp load on the cable sheath. Do not evaluate the sign substrate alone. Marking process, finish, thickness, holes, adhesive and mounting surface together form the completed solution. Good engraving is of little help if reflections make contrast difficult to see. Request verifiable product data when UV, chemicals, heat, hygiene or electrical properties are critical to the assignment.

Checks before approval
Test representative minimum and maximum diameters before a large order. Confirm that fitting tools, print or engraving method and planned wording work together and that assignment-specific requirements are approved. Then evaluate the proof in two ways: visually for hierarchy, contrast and line breaks, and character by character against the source. Pay particular attention to zero and O, one and I, hyphens, decimals and flow arrows where present. Test codes and small symbols at final size. The appointed reviewer must verify assignment-specific rules; a general article cannot prescribe mandatory content or guarantee service life.
